⚙️ Technical specifications

Parameter Value
Robot type Autonomous mobile robot (AMR/AGV)
Navigation technology Multi-sensor (QR code, Laser SLAM, Odometer, Inertial navigation)
Load capacity 600kg / 1000kg / 1500kg
Maximum speed 2 m/s
Continuous operating time (battery) > 8 hours
Safety features Laser obstacle avoidance, Piezoelectric contact
Architecture Distributed SmartServo
Motion coding High-resolution absolute encoders
Extra features Conveyor monitoring with visual guidance, integrated motor temperature sensors, diagnostic display

What is the main difference between AMR and AGV and what is this robot?
This robot is an autonomous mobile robot (AMR), meaning it can move intelligently and flexibly in its environment without the need for physical guides. Unlike traditional AGVs (automatically guided vehicles) that follow fixed routes, AMRs dynamically plan paths and react to obstacles.
